Depicting Hiroo Onoda in the moment of his final emergence from the Philippine jungle, January’s Soldier of Fortune is the perfect counterpart to the Armies of Imperial Japan book figure, and an essential addition to any Bolt Action Japanese collection.
Onada was an IJA officer who is best known for being one of the last Japanese holdouts, continuing to fight for nearly 29 years after the conclusion of WWII on Lubang Island in the Philippines. He resolutely refused to believe any evidence supplied to him that the war was over, and only gave up his long war when his former commanding officer flew to Lubang to meet him, and issued him formal orders to surrender. Having survived for 28 years, 6 months, and 8 days, Onoda emerged with his weapons fully functional, and would go on live until 2014.
